In resolving conflict, once you have defined the problem, come up with multiple options, evaluated the options and chosen what you want to do, implementing is critical. Now, you want to assign who is to do what and when. Perhaps you are to take care of Option A and Larry is to take care of Option B. When you make those assignments of who is to do what and when, you’ve got the traction you are looking for and the conflict can now be resolved. So the key is to make some accountability and assignments and you are on your way to resolving conflicts.
